Understanding Key Systems in Lockout Tagout: Importance and Applications
Lockout Tagout

In the realm of workplace safety, Lockout Tagout (LOTO) is a critical procedure designed to ensure that machinery and equipment are properly shut off and remain inoperative during maintenance or servicing. At the heart of an effective LOTO program lies the use of safety padlocks, and a vital component of these padlocks is their key systems. Understanding the different keying systems and their applications can significantly enhance the efficiency and security of your LOTO program. In this blog, we’ll dive deep into the three primary key systems used in LOTO—Keyed Differently (KD), Keyed Alike (KA), and Master Keyed (MK)—exploring their features, importance, and specific applications.
1. Keyed Differently (KD) System
The Keyed Differently system is one of the most commonly used configurations in LOTO safety padlocks. In this system, each padlock has a unique key that does not open any other padlock in the set. This ensures that every lockout point is secured individually, preventing un-authorized access or accidental reactivation of machinery.
Importance of Keyed Differently System:
• Individual Responsibility: With KD padlocks, each worker is responsible for their own lock and key, ensuring personal accountability.
• Enhanced Security: Unique keys eliminate the risk of one key being used to unlock multiple padlocks, making it ideal for critical safety applications.
• Compliance with OSHA Standards: Regulatory bodies like OSHA emphasize the importance of individual locks for each employee, which the KD system supports.
Applications:
• Maintenance of complex machinery with multiple energy isolation points.
• Scenarios where multiple workers are involved in a task and need to secure their own lockout points independently.
• Industries with strict compliance requirements, such as oil and gas, chemical processing, and manufacturing.
2. Keyed Alike (KA) System
In the Keyed Alike system, multiple padlocks can be opened using the same key. This setup simplifies key management by reducing the number of keys needed to control a group of locks.
Importance of Keyed Alike System:
• Convenience: Workers need only one key to unlock multiple locks, streamlining operations.
• Efficiency: The KA system saves time, especially in applications where frequent lockouts and reactivations are required.
• Simplified Key Management: Fewer keys mean less chance of losing keys, reducing operational delays.
Applications:
• Equipment maintenance where a single worker needs to isolate multiple energy sources.
• Situations requiring quick reactivation, such as facility maintenance and utility operations.
• Environments where key storage and distribution are centralized for easier tracking.
3. Master Keyed (MK) System
The Master Keyed system is a hybrid approach that combines the advantages of the KD and KA systems. Each padlock can have its own unique key (like KD), but all padlocks in the system can also be opened by a master key.
Importance of Master Keyed System:
• Emergency Access: In critical situations, supervisors or safety officers can use the master key to unlock padlocks without delay.
• Controlled Oversight: The MK system allows management to maintain oversight without undermining individual responsibility.
• Enhanced Flexibility: It supports complex lockout scenarios where different levels of access are required.
Applications:
• Large facilities with multiple teams and layers of supervision, such as power plants, refineries, and large manufacturing units.
• Scenarios where rapid access may be required for emergency shutdowns or equipment troubleshooting.
• Situations involving contractors or temporary workers where a supervisor may need control over all locks.
Choosing the Right Key System
The choice of key system depends on several factors, including the complexity of your lockout procedures, the size of your workforce, and the specific hazards present in your workplace. Here are some key considerations:
• Workforce Size: For larger teams, the KD system ensures individual accountability, while the MK system provides supervisory control.
• Frequency of Lockouts: If lockouts are frequent and involve the same set of equipment, the KA system can save time and effort.
• Emergency Preparedness: In facilities where emergencies are a concern, the MK system allows supervisors to act quickly.
• Compliance Requirements: Always ensure that your chosen key system aligns with OSHA or other regulatory standards to avoid penalties and enhance safety.
Benefits of Proper Key Management in LOTO
Effective key management is essential to the success of your LOTO safety program. Mismanagement can lead to unauthorized access, safety breaches, and operational delays. Here are some benefits of implementing the right key system:
1. Improved Safety: Ensuring that the right key system is in place minimizes the risk of accidental reactivation of machinery.
2. Operational Efficiency: Key systems like KA and MK streamline workflows by simplifying access management.
3. Regulatory Compliance: Adhering to safety standards protects your organization from legal and financial repercussions.
4. Enhanced Accountability: Systems like KD foster a culture of individual responsibility among workers.
